16. Using the Charge Controller
Test setup: Solar module, plug board, red LED, electrolytic capacitor 1,000 µF, 
transistor T1 2N3906, resistor 2.2 k, button switch, battery holder, rechargeable 
battery
In photovoltaic island systems, the entire current supply is gained by regeneration. 
The rechargeable battery storage stores this energy for later use. A charge cont-
roller ensuring that the rechargeable battery is as fully charged as possible without 
being overcharged is important for charging rechargeable batteries.
 
Fig. 058: Test setup of the charging controller on the plug board
In the test setup the control electronics are replaced by a wire button that you can 
operate manually. The longitudinal transistor T1 is controlled via its basis and cont-
rols the charging current and voltage via the collector-emitter section. The red LED 
shows when the charging current is flowing and flashes briefly when the button is 
pushed and energy flows into the rechargeable battery.
